How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Seven Lakes?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Seven Lakes 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,426 | $760 | $2,100 |
| Seven Lakes 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,650 | $895 | $2,950 |
| Seven Lakes 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,914 | $1,055 | $3,111 |
| Seven Lakes 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,738 | $1,300 | $1,970 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Seven Lakes Apartments with Washer/Dryer
How much is the average rent for Seven Lakes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Seven Lakes with Washer/Dryer is $1,646.
What is the largest Seven Lakes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Seven Lakes is a 1,785 square feet unit starting from $1,399 at Annondale on Santa Fe.
What is the average size for Seven Lakes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Seven Lakes is currently at 940 sq ft.
